React Three Fiber loaders Inspect installed Fiber, Drei, Three.js, and React versions first. Examples use Fiber 9 / React 19. Verify actual asset paths, node names, formats, and compression; do not invent a model's structure. Load and reuse a model Mount below Canvas. Supply /models/robot.glb in the application. These clones have separate object transforms but intentionally share cached geometry/materials. Loading decisions Prefer useGLTF for glTF/GLB; use useLoader with the matching Three.js loader for other formats. Fiber 9 also accepts an externally owned loader instance when configuration isolation is needed. Loader hooks suspend. Put boundaries around assets that should reveal together; separate boundaries for independent loading. Preload likely needed assets ahead of interaction, not the entire catalog. Preloading starts a request; it does not guarantee instantaneous display or GPU shader compilation. Asset decoding and first rendering can still cost time. Conditional loading means conditionally mounting a child component that calls the hook. Do not pass null as a pretend URL or call a hook conditionally. Three.js addons use paths such as three/addons/loaders/GLTFLoader.js . Check installed exports for renamed loaders; modern Three.js uses HDRLoader where older examples used RGBELoader . Use gltfjsx with types when exposing named nodes/materials is useful, and inspect the generated result. For wrappers, use ThreeElements['group'] , not the removed global JSX type namespace. Cache, clones, and lifetime Treat cached loader results as shared. Mounting one Object3D under two parents moves it between them; clone the graph for repeated placement. Drei Clone supports ordinary graph duplication and skeleton aware cloning. For independent animation mixers, a stable SkeletonUtils.clone root makes ownership explicit. A graph clone normally shares geometry, textures, and materials. Clone the specific material/texture before per instance edits; deep cloning everything wastes memory. Prevent an individual consumer from disposing shared cached resources ( dispose={null} on the shared subtree). An application cache owner may release them only after all consumers are gone. Primitives are not automatically disposed by R3F. Neither useGLTF.clear(url) nor useLoader.clear(...) is a complete GPU cleanup operation. Do not clear caches during render, and do not mutate a cached scene's transforms/materials as a local setup shortcut. Decoders and failure paths useGLTF integrates Draco/Meshopt support, but decoder URLs and loader configuration must match the asset and hosting policy. For KTX2 textures, configure a KTX2Loader with renderer capability detection before loading. Use the same loader/decoder settings for preload and actual load. Configure before requests start; later changes do not retroactively reparse an already cached result. Avoid creating a new decoder worker pool in every render or load callback. Give custom loader/decoder instances a deliberate owner and cleanup. Suspense handles pending work, not rejected requests. Use an error boundary with an explicit retry/remount strategy; cache eviction for retry belongs in a user action or controlled recovery path. Inside Canvas, use a Three.js fallback or Drei Html. Drei Loader is a DOM overlay and belongs outside Canvas. useProgress reflects the loading manager's activity, not necessarily one asset's byte accurate completion. Avoid treating an unavailable Content Length as a trustworthy denominator. Test network errors, CORS, decoder/transcoder hosting, and actual compressed assets. An uncompressed GLB smoke test does not validate every decoder path.
